<p>Dodecantus is a mixed voice chamber choir based in Wiltshire. As well as giving<br />
concerts in the local area they have undertaken European tours, performing at<br />
inspirational venues including Seville Cathedral, L’Abbaye de Fontenay and St John’s<br />
Co-Cathedral in Valetta, all of which are UNESCO World Heritage Sites. They have<br />
been regularly engaged to sing Choral Evensong a Cathedrals throughout the country<br />
but for this special event they will definitely be letting their hair down.<br />
Expect songs ranging from Holst to Queen, Bob Chilcott to Spike Milligan ; songs<br />
about pilchards and brave lifeboat crews; rhythms of jazz and traditional Zulu music.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p data-start="133" data-end="776"><strong data-start="133" data-end="159">Jamie Cochrane – Piano</strong><br data-start="159" data-end="162" />Praised for playing of “delicacy and vigour” with “great clarity,” Jamie Cochrane is equally at home as a concerto soloist, song accompanist, and chamber musician. A Tillett Trust Debut Artist, he recently won first prize at the 2024 Norah Sande Award and was runner-up at the 2025 Bromsgrove International Musicians’ Competition. His concerto appearances include Rachmaninoff’s Piano Concerto No. 3 with Colchester Symphony Orchestra and Bernstein’s <em data-start="613" data-end="633">The Age of Anxiety</em> with the de Havilland Philharmonic Orchestra, alongside recitals at venues such as the Royal Albert Hall and the Sheldonian Theatre, Oxford.</p>
<p data-start="778" data-end="1225">Jamie studied at Merton College, Oxford, where he graduated with a first-class degree and later held a Graduate Musician in Residence post at St Hilda’s College. From 2019 to 2022 he was pianist for the contemporary group Ensemble ISIS, collaborating with the Royal Shakespeare Company. He has recently completed his Master’s degree at the Royal Academy of Music, where he was awarded the DipRAM for outstanding performance in his final recital.</p>
<p data-start="1232" data-end="1723"><strong data-start="1232" data-end="1256">Basil Alter – Violin</strong><br data-start="1256" data-end="1259" />American violinist Basil Alter is quickly establishing himself on international stages. In the 2025–2026 season, highlights include concerts in New York with pianist Ariel Lanyi, chamber performances with the Memphis Chamber Music Society, and concerto appearances with the Ernest Read Symphony Orchestra, Samson Orchestra, and Guildford Symphony. In the UK, he performs regularly in recital, collaborating with pianists including Julian Chan and Dafydd Chapman.</p>
<p data-start="1725" data-end="2084">A graduate of the Royal Academy of Music, Basil led the Academy orchestra at the 2025 Aldeburgh Festival under Ed Gardner and undertook research projects on Stravinsky editions and long-distance performance practice. Before moving to the UK, he studied at the Manhattan School of Music, where he won the chamber music prize and frequently led the orchestra.</p>

<p>The Magnificent AKs are the uniquely hilarious award-winning singing machine from that tranquil corner of North Wiltshire, Ashton Keynes. Nobody knows the exact reason why, but in 2008 the men of the village started to sing. They sang about sheds. And duct tape. And beer. Infact, they sang about everything that was important to them.From such humble beginnings the troupe has ascended the greasy pole to perform in (among other places) Bristol Beacon (formerly The Colston Hall) and The Roundhouse as well as appearing live on Radio 3’s ‘The Choir’. Singing on Windmills, White Horses, and at Stonehenge,gave them the title for their first CD ‘Monumental’ and a later visit to the Giant’s Cause wayinspired their second recording ‘Gigantic’. Expect rich Georgian-inspired polyphony alongside a tuneful celebration of the 21st Century bloke.</p>
<p>The Bittermen are ordinary blokes who make an extraordinary sound.From Georgian laments, to the West Coast sounds of the 1960s, to straight-up sea shanties, the Bittermen are a vocal collective that celebrates the age old tradition of men singing together.Formed in 2014 by their musical director James Sills, the Bittermen are equally at home singing on the concert stage, at festivals and especially in their spiritual home, the Rose and Crown pub in Bebington, Wirral. 										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Seen as the one of the most exciting chamber ensembles of their generation, the<br />
Paddington Trio has been recognized in international competitions and live<br />
performances for their fresh interpretations and exuberant energy. As did the<br />
famous bear, Finnish violinist Tuulia Hero, Irish cellist Patrick Moriarty and American<br />
pianist Stephanie Tang have made London their home and emerged as an<br />
ensemble of an entirely unique and lasting entity. The trio is celebrated for its close<br />
and energetic communication, insightful and imaginative programming as well as its<br />
highly refined ensemble playing. The trio’s grand mission is to bridge the gap<br />
between new listeners and serious classical music enthusiasts by welcoming<br />
everyone into their living room of musical discovery and shared love of chamber<br />
music.</p>
